Ubuntu Suomen keskustelualueet
Ubuntun käyttö => Laitealue => Aiheen aloitti: jori52 - 13.11.08 - klo:19.17
-
Dikitikku A-link(m) asennus päätteessä (alkuperäinen ohje on Groben tekemä)
Käytä leikkaa ja liimaa komentoa tai kopioi teksti koodia kentästä päätteeseen.
Pääte löytyy Sovellukset>apuohjelmat>pääte.
jos pääte kysyy salasanaa sudo käskylle, niin syötä asennuksessa antamasi käyttäjän salasana, jolloin saat suoritukseen tarvittavat pääkäyttäjän valtuudet, salasanaa kirjoittaessasi ei merkit näy päätteessä mutta menevät silti perille, lopuksi paina enteriä hyväksyen toimenpide.
sudo apt-get install mercurial linux-headers-$(uname -r) build-essential
hg clone http://linuxtv.org/hg/~anttip/af9015
cd af9015
make
sudo make install
cd /lib/firmware/
sudo wget http://www.otit.fi/~crope/v4l-dvb/af9015/af9015_firmware_cutter/firmware_files/4.95.0/dvb-usb-af9015.fw
Ohjelman uudelleen asentaminen, jos asennus ei onnistu:
Kirjoita päätteeseen seuraavat komennot ja suorita.
# mene käännöshakemistoon
cd af9015
# poista edellinen käännös
make distclean
#päivitä moduuli
sudo depmod -a
Jatka asennusta make komennosta eteenpäin.
Terveisin jori52
Ps: ohjetta saa korjata jos on virheitä.
Terveisin sama
-
morjens,
Korjasin juuri sen bugin joka koski sitä Kernelin 2.6.27 tunnistamis ongelmaa. Jos ei tule mutkia matkaan niin masteriin menee piakkoin.
Asennusohjeista sen verran että uudelleen asentaessa make distcleanin jälkeen pitää kyllä kääntää uudelleen.
Eli muistista repäistynä uudelleen asennus:
# mene käännöshakemistoon
cd af9015
# poista edellinen käännös
make distclean
# käännä
make
# asenna ajurin tiedostot kovalevylle
sudo make install
# poista vanha ajuri muistista varmuudeksi (jos vaikka sattuu olemaan muistissa)
sudo make rmmod
edit. siellähän lukikin että pitää jatkaa asennusta eteenpäin makesta, mutta olkoot nyt tuo ohje tuossa.
Antti
-
Sen verran tuosta poistamisesta, eikös jos ajurin asentaa uusiksi, niin se kirjoitetaan entisen päälle, korvaten entisen.
Terveisin jori52
-
Sen verran tuosta poistamisesta, eikös jos ajurin asentaa uusiksi, niin se kirjoitetaan entisen päälle, korvaten entisen.
Tyypillisesti sitä ei kirjoiteta edellisen päälle vaan uuteen paikkaan. Uudelleen asentaminen tulee tarpeeseen Kernelin päivittyessä ja silloin se menee aina uuden kernelin alle. Ajurit sijaitsevat hakemistossa /lib/modules/<kernelin versio>/ . make install on se komento joka kopioi ne ajurit oikeaan paikkaan.
Antti
-
Sen verran tuosta poistamisesta, eikös jos ajurin asentaa uusiksi, niin se kirjoitetaan entisen päälle, korvaten entisen.
Tyypillisesti sitä ei kirjoiteta edellisen päälle vaan uuteen paikkaan. Uudelleen asentaminen tulee tarpeeseen Kernelin päivittyessä ja silloin se menee aina uuden kernelin alle. Ajurit sijaitsevat hakemistossa /lib/modules/<kernelin versio>/ . make install on se komento joka kopioi ne ajurit oikeaan paikkaan.
Antti
Ymmärsin asian niin että kun suoritetaan make distclean ja sudo depmod -a niin kernelistä kyseinen ajuri poistuu ja uusi kääntö ottaa uuden ajurin käyttöön?
Terveisin jori52
-
Sen verran tuosta poistamisesta, eikös jos ajurin asentaa uusiksi, niin se kirjoitetaan entisen päälle, korvaten entisen.
Tyypillisesti sitä ei kirjoiteta edellisen päälle vaan uuteen paikkaan. Uudelleen asentaminen tulee tarpeeseen Kernelin päivittyessä ja silloin se menee aina uuden kernelin alle. Ajurit sijaitsevat hakemistossa /lib/modules/<kernelin versio>/ . make install on se komento joka kopioi ne ajurit oikeaan paikkaan.
Antti
Ymmärsin asian niin että kun suoritetaan make distclean ja sudo depmod -a niin kernelistä kyseinen ajuri poistuu ja uusi kääntö ottaa uuden ajurin käyttöön?
Terveisin jori52
Ei mun käsittääkseni. make disclean puhdistaa vain käännöshakemiston (eihän se voi ajureita edes poistaa kun sitä ei roottina suoriteta). make rminstall poistaa ajurit, mutta sitä harvemmin tarvitsee käyttää. make install ajaa depmod:in joten sitä ei erikseen tarvi komentaa. make help kertoo listan vipusista sekä mitä ne tekevät.
Antti
-
Sen verran tuosta poistamisesta, eikös jos ajurin asentaa uusiksi, niin se kirjoitetaan entisen päälle, korvaten entisen.
Tyypillisesti sitä ei kirjoiteta edellisen päälle vaan uuteen paikkaan. Uudelleen asentaminen tulee tarpeeseen Kernelin päivittyessä ja silloin se menee aina uuden kernelin alle. Ajurit sijaitsevat hakemistossa /lib/modules/<kernelin versio>/ . make install on se komento joka kopioi ne ajurit oikeaan paikkaan.
Antti
Ymmärsin asian niin että kun suoritetaan make distclean ja sudo depmod -a niin kernelistä kyseinen ajuri poistuu ja uusi kääntö ottaa uuden ajurin käyttöön?
Terveisin jori52
Ei mun käsittääkseni. make disclean puhdistaa vain käännöshakemiston (eihän se voi ajureita edes poistaa kun sitä ei roottina suoriteta). make rminstall poistaa ajurit, mutta sitä harvemmin tarvitsee käyttää. make install ajaa depmod:in joten sitä ei erikseen tarvi komentaa. make help kertoo listan vipusista sekä mitä ne tekevät.
Antti
Kiitos tiedosta.
Terveisin jori52
-
Kun tämä kerran on mummo-ohje niin kai tämäkin pitäisi sanoa:
Aina uuden kernelin eli uuden Ubuntu-version asennuksen jälkeen asennetaan ajurit uudestaan:
cd af9015
make distclean
make
sudo make install
Myös tarvitaan tv katseluun sopiva ohjelma Synaptic-paketinhallinnasta, esim Me-tv. Me-tv:n erikoisuus on, että jos siirryt jonkin muun lähettimen alueelle, pitää aikaisemmin luotu kanavahakemisto poistaa ensin komennolla rm /$HOME/.me-tv/channels.conf
-
::) Hieno ja simppeli ohje. Toimii mainiosti myös Pinnacle 71e usb-tikku viritin kauppanimi Dazzle kanssa.
Kiitoksia ;D
-
Ohjeet oli hyvät Kubuntulle ja soveltaen nyt myös OpenSuselle. Kiitos tekijöille.
Ohessa ohjeet OpenSuse 11.1:lle jos porukka löytää näille sivuille hakiessaan ohjeita:
terminal super user modessa
zypper in kernel-source gcc mercurial make
hg clone http://linuxtv.org/hg/~anttip/af9015
cd af9015
make
make install
cd /lib/firmware
wget http://www.otit.fi/~crope/v4l-dvb/af9015/af9015_firmware_cutter/firmware_files/4.95.0/dvb-usb-af9015.fw
Vielä kerran kiitos!
-
Ohjeet oli hyvät Kubuntulle ja soveltaen nyt myös OpenSuselle. Kiitos tekijöille.
Ohessa ohjeet OpenSuse 11.1:lle jos porukka löytää näille sivuille hakiessaan ohjeita:
terminal super user modessa
zypper in kernel-source gcc mercurial make
hg clone http://linuxtv.org/hg/~anttip/af9015
cd af9015
make
make install
cd /lib/firmware
wget http://www.otit.fi/~crope/v4l-dvb/af9015/af9015_firmware_cutter/firmware_files/4.95.0/dvb-usb-af9015.fw
Vielä kerran kiitos!
Tietääpähän nyt miten susessa, kiitos itsellesi :)
Terveisin jori52
-
Ohjeet oli hyvät Kubuntulle ja soveltaen nyt myös OpenSuselle. Kiitos tekijöille.
Ohessa ohjeet OpenSuse 11.1:lle jos porukka löytää näille sivuille hakiessaan ohjeita:
terminal super user modessa
zypper in kernel-source gcc mercurial make
hg clone http://linuxtv.org/hg/~anttip/af9015
cd af9015
make
make install
cd /lib/firmware
wget http://www.otit.fi/~crope/v4l-dvb/af9015/af9015_firmware_cutter/firmware_files/4.95.0/dvb-usb-af9015.fw
Vielä kerran kiitos!
Mua vähän sattuu ku te käytätte niin monesti tuota mun kehityskoodia, aivan turhaan :/ . Toki sinne tulee aina viimeisimmät fixit, mutta jos on selkeitä bugeja niin ne menee myös vikkelään masteriin. Ja koodi on jo sen verran vanhaa ettei pahoja bugeja löydy. Tulevat korjaukset koskevat mitä todennäköisimmin vain laitteita joissa on kaksi viritintä.
Ajuri on ollut jo jonninaikaa v4l-dvb-masterissa ja siksi tulisi mieluummin sitä käyttää koska siellä on kaikki uusimmat korjaukset ja ajurit. Masteri on osoitteessa http://linuxtv.org/hg/v4l-dvb/ (http://linuxtv.org/hg/v4l-dvb/) . Ajuri löytyy myös tulevasta 2.6.28 kernelistä.
Antti
-
Ohjeet oli hyvät Kubuntulle ja soveltaen nyt myös OpenSuselle. Kiitos tekijöille.
Ohessa ohjeet OpenSuse 11.1:lle jos porukka löytää näille sivuille hakiessaan ohjeita:
terminal super user modessa
zypper in kernel-source gcc mercurial make
hg clone http://linuxtv.org/hg/~anttip/af9015
cd af9015
make
make install
cd /lib/firmware
wget http://www.otit.fi/~crope/v4l-dvb/af9015/af9015_firmware_cutter/firmware_files/4.95.0/dvb-usb-af9015.fw
Vielä kerran kiitos!
Mua vähän sattuu ku te käytätte niin monesti tuota mun kehityskoodia, aivan turhaan :/ . Toki sinne tulee aina viimeisimmät fixit, mutta jos on selkeitä bugeja niin ne menee myös vikkelään masteriin. Ja koodi on jo sen verran vanhaa ettei pahoja bugeja löydy. Tulevat korjaukset koskevat mitä todennäköisimmin vain laitteita joissa on kaksi viritintä.
Ajuri on ollut jo jonninaikaa v4l-dvb-masterissa ja siksi tulisi mieluummin sitä käyttää koska siellä on kaikki uusimmat korjaukset ja ajurit. Masteri on osoitteessa http://linuxtv.org/hg/v4l-dvb/ (http://linuxtv.org/hg/v4l-dvb/) . Ajuri löytyy myös tulevasta 2.6.28 kernelistä.
Antti
Hyvä kehityskoodi ;D
Terveisin jori52